IFWLA Awards
Margaret Turner
IF Recognition Award
Presented by Fiona Clark, IFWLA President
IFWLA Conference - July 2006
Margaret’s nomination is from the IFWLA Officers in
recognition specifically of her role as the inaugural IFWLA Archivist,
until she handed the role over to the VP (Administration) in 2006.
Although
Margaret is a native of England she has been a resident of Wales for many
years, and has served not only Wales, but also the IFWLA, with distinction
during this time.
Throughout
her life Margaret has received various accolades, and has been recognised
for her accomplishments as an Administrator.
Margaret
represented Wales at 13 IFWLA Conferences over a 16-year period from 1986 –
2001. Her travels took her to the USA on 5 occasions, Australia, Japan,
Sweden, Scotland, England (twice), and to Wales. She provided for Wales a
consistency of attendance; The second delegate for Wales varied frequently,
and included Ali Hope, Kath Lewis, Julie Anne Warren, and Mary McKnight,
to name but a few.
Margaret has
attended every IFWLA World Cup as Archivist for the IFWLA alongside her role
as President of Wales. Margaret has been the catalyst in displaying the
history of the IFWLA at the world events, and spreading the word of
International Lacrosse.
